## Step 4: Enable fan-out backpressure

After upgrading NotifyGrid to v3, the fan-out worker throttles itself when downstream queues back up. Support impact: customers on the old Burrow plan may see delayed (not dropped) pushes during spikes. Do not restart the worker to "fix" delays — it resets the backpressure window and makes things worse. Escalate only if delay exceeds 10 minutes sustained. Verify the worker is running with the configuration values shown below.

service settings:
[istax]
port = 9090
team = sormir
host = istax.ferradyn.corp
region = central-2
access_code = ac_447e33
timeout_ms = 250

# Flaglight Rollouts — Approvals

Quick version for on-call: any rollout touching more than 5% of traffic needs an approval in Flaglight before the ramp continues. Kill switches don't need approval — just flip them and note it in the incident channel. Scheduled ramps pause automatically if error budget burns hot. If you're stuck at 2 a.m. with a pending approval, there's one person authorized to override, and that's the approver below.

account owner for tagep-bafof: Norael Gilax Juleth

# Pixelgrove Environments: Snapshot Testing

Snapshot tests for UI components run in the staging and preview environments only; production is excluded to avoid flaky diffs from live data. Baselines regenerate on merge to main, and mismatches block the release train. For this week's sync, note that each environment's snapshot runner uses these values.

config for yahof-tajop:
zorath:
  pin: 7493
  metrics_host: metrics.zorath.tolvaqsys.internal
  tenant: praiel
  seal: seal_fd9cd4f1